Immediately accessible personal sources include:

The Romulan Empire’s site has not been updated since the Empire was at it’s prime, but contains some good information.
   
Romulan Star Empire International claims to be "The Universe's Largest & Oldest Romulan Fan club. As with most Romulan claims, this one is difficult to confirm or refute.

Required reading on Romulan culture in the Diplomatic Corps includes the books My Enemy, My Ally by Diane Duane and The Romulan Way by Diane Duane and Peter Morewood.

Ferengi News provides coverage of contemporary Terran news from a Ferengi perspective. I find it quite useful.
